Maumelle 10-11-12
Got out from 2-5:30 this afternoon and had my first solid trip in awhile. The lake has mixed (turned over or destratified) and the fish are a bit scattered bit where we found them they were thick and relatively cooperative. We kept 16 all 10" or better and threw back about 8 under. Fish were caught up to 30' vertical jigging and as shallow as 3-4' on brush.
